Common use of Monthly Plan Clause in Contracts

Monthly Plan. You may terminate the Agreement for convenience at any time on fifteen (15) days advance written notice. The termination effective date will be fifteen (15) days after receipt of the written notice. If You terminate for convenience a monthly plan prior to the end of the then current Term, SherWeb shall not be required to refund You fees already paid and you will be charged the entire month in which the effective termination date occurs. For plans that are having a different billing cycle than monthly, such as a three (3) month or a six (6) month cycle, You shall be reimbursed for the unused month(s) after the termination effective date. In every case, only full months shall be reimbursed, no partial monthly fees shall be refunded.
